Driveway Drainage Installation in Tuscaloosa, AL
Driveway drainage installation involves creating a system that effectively directs water away from the driveway surface and surrounding areas. Proper drainage helps prevent issues such as pooling, erosion, and water damage to the driveway and nearby structures. Projects can include installing drainage channels, trench drains, or permeable surfaces designed to manage runoff efficiently. Homeowners typically seek this service when experiencing frequent standing water after rain, noticing erosion around their driveway, or planning a new driveway installation that requires integrated drainage solutions.
Before requesting driveway drainage installation, property owners should consider the layout of their property, existing drainage patterns, and the type of driveway surface. Understanding the flow of water across the property helps determine the most suitable drainage method. It’s also useful to evaluate the slope of the driveway and adjacent landscaping to ensure water is directed away from foundations and walkways. Clear communication about these factors can help in designing a drainage system that effectively manages water and protects the driveway’s longevity.

Common Driveway Drainage Installation Jobs
Driveway drainage installation helps prevent water pooling and erosion around the property.
French drain systems are designed to redirect excess water away from driveways and foundations.
Channel drain installation provides effective surface water runoff management for driveways.
Drainage solutions for sloped driveways help improve water flow and reduce standing water issues.
Permeable driveway drainage allows water to seep into the ground, reducing runoff concerns.
Grading and slope adjustments ensure proper water flow away from the driveway surface.
Driveway Drainage Installation Questions
Why is proper driveway drainage important? Effective drainage prevents water pooling, reduces erosion, and protects the driveway surface from damage.
What types of driveway drainage systems are available? Common options include trench drains, channel drains, and slope grading to direct water away from the driveway.
How can I tell if my driveway needs drainage improvements? Signs include standing water after rain, erosion around the edges, or cracks and potholes forming over time.
What are the benefits of professional driveway drainage installation? Proper installation ensures effective water flow, prevents future issues, and extends the lifespan of the driveway.
